8 The Lord called Samuel a third time; he got up, went to Eli, and said, “You called me, and here I am.”Then Eli realized that it was the Lord who was calling the boy,
9 so he said to him, “Go back to bed; and if he calls you again, say, ‘Speak, Lord, your servant is listening.’ ” So Samuel went back to bed.
10 The Lord came and stood there, and called as he had before, “Samuel! Samuel!”Samuel answered, “Speak; your servant is listening.”
11 The Lord said to him, “Some day I am going to do something to the people of Israel that is so terrible that everyone who hears about it will be stunned.
12 On that day I will carry out all my threats against Eli's family, from beginning to end.
13 I have already told him that I am going to punish his family for ever because his sons have spoken evil things against me. Eli knew they were doing this, but he did not stop them.
14 So I solemnly declare to the family of Eli that no sacrifice or offering will ever be able to remove the consequences of this terrible sin.”
